  4. VICTORIAN MINING CALLS

    Melbourne, Jan. 6.—Few Australian mining companies made demands on shareholders this month. Only £7110 was called up by nine companies, the smallest monthly amount since December, 1948. ...

  10. INDIA MAY END GRAIN IMPORTS

    New Delhi, Jan. 7.—India hopes to stop all imports of food grains by the end of next year. Reduction will be progressive from now on. The target was set by the Prime Minister, Mr. Nehru, at a conference of Indian agricultural officials. ...
